是从一个顶点到其余各顶点的最短路径算法,解决的是有向图中最短路径问题。迪杰斯特拉算法主要特点是以起始点为中心向外层层扩展,直到扩展到终点为止。http://www.cnblogs.com/dolphin0520/archive/2011/08/26/2155202.htmlhttp://www.cn...
分类:
编程语言 时间:
2014-11-05 12:40:06
阅读次数:
133
C -Fire StationDescriptionA city is served by a number of fire stations. Some residents have complained that the distance from their houses to the nea...
分类:
其他好文 时间:
2014-11-05 01:54:26
阅读次数:
135
floyd模板 1 #include 2 #include 3 using namespace std; 4 int a[101][101],m,x,y,n; 5 int main() 6 { 7 scanf("%d",&n); 8 for(int i=1;i<=n;i++) 9 ...
分类:
其他好文 时间:
2014-11-04 22:28:56
阅读次数:
200
题目大意:有两个权值的最短路问题,要求满足费用不超过一定限度的情况下的最短路。
思路:正常的SPFA加一个小判断,就是当费用高于预期费用的时候不入队,顺便加一个pq吧。
CODE:
#include
#include
#include
#include
#include
#define MAX 100005
#define INF 0x3f3f3f3f
usin...
分类:
其他好文 时间:
2014-11-04 19:47:56
阅读次数:
177
Choose the best routeTime Limit:1000MSMemory Limit:32768KB64bit IO Format:%I64d & %I64uSubmitStatusPracticeHDU 2680DescriptionOne day , Kiki wants to ...
分类:
其他好文 时间:
2014-11-04 19:03:57
阅读次数:
95
要求最短距离。采用dijkstra求节点间最短路径。
注意点:如果是枚举字典中两两元素是否可转换的话,会超时。
改进:对于每个字符串,枚举其各位字符的取值情况,则对于长度为n的一个字符串要枚举n*26次。
如果只是简单的枚举,则会出现重边:
如abc,bbc,cbc,建图后每两个节点间均有两条双向边,这对于邻接表存储的图会存在很多冗余边。
解决方法:每个节点每位字符只能从原始字符往后枚举...
分类:
其他好文 时间:
2014-11-04 13:15:49
阅读次数:
254
Description农夫约翰正驾驶一条小艇在牛勒比海上航行.海上有N(1≤N≤100)个岛屿,用1到N编号.约翰从1号小岛出发,最后到达N号小岛.一张藏宝图上说,如果他的路程上经过的小岛依次出现了Ai,A2,…,AM(2≤M≤10000)这样的序列(不一定相邻),那他最终就能找到古老的宝藏.但是,...
分类:
其他好文 时间:
2014-11-04 09:14:19
阅读次数:
170
借bzoj1624练了一下模板(虽然正解只是floyd)spfa:#include #include #include #include #include #include using namespace std;const int INF=100001;const int maxm=10001,m...
分类:
其他好文 时间:
2014-11-04 09:12:58
阅读次数:
306
2014.11.4 7:33 还有三天半就要NOIP,圈一下要背的知识点:一、数论1、素数判断2、筛法求素数3、求一个数的欧拉函数值4、预处理欧拉函数5、卡塔兰数递推式6、快速幂(模素数的乘法逆元)7、GCD二、图论1、最短路:①堆dijkstra ②spfa2、kruscal 最小生成树3、LCA...
分类:
其他好文 时间:
2014-11-04 08:05:37
阅读次数:
128
我只是贴一下手写堆优化的dij模板,虽然,它,TLE了……****
#include
#include
#include
#include
#define N 2001000
#define inf 0x3f3f3f3f
#define longlong int
using namespace std;
struct Katarina
{
int v,next;
longlong l...
分类:
其他好文 时间:
2014-11-03 17:54:56
阅读次数:
168